Hanuman langurs (Presbytis entellus) considered sacred are found throughout India. They generally live in groups with a complex social organization having dominance hierarchies.
They are both polygynous and polyandrous. A group may consist of one male, several females and their offspring or all male groups. Multiple-male groups consist of many males and females of different ages. Single males, driven out of the group wander alone.
Hanuman langurs are known for flaunting infanticide phenomenon that was discovered in Dharwad, Jodhpur and Abu some fifty years ago. Briefly, in mixed compositions the dominant male monopolizes all females. Subordinate males can mate with females stealthily when dominant male is not in the vicinity. Dominance of larger male is maintained due to his aggressive powers which enables him mating success, and siring as many offspring as possible. In a way langurs live in a harem.
A subordinate male member of langur troop is incapable of taking head-on the resident dominant male and defeat him. Consequently, the subordinate males face a setback in accomplishing mating success and siring offspring. As a result, they hatch a plot to jointly fight the dominant male and drive him away. Then, the subordinate males (who are of comparable strength) fight among themselves; the winner becomes new resident commander and takes over the troop (harem).
